About Amy
I am a transplant to California from Pittsburgh, PA and have grown to appreciate living in Napa over the last 15 years. A graduate of Boalt Hall School of Law, my pragmatic side has been plagued by a longing to be a writer since I was a kid. My most memorable experiences at UC Berkeley were during undergrad, when I scrambled to devise an individual major that let me enroll in courses at the Graduate School of Journalism (thank you Neil Henry and William Bennett Turner), even though I knew I was too practical to give up on becoming a lawyer to write.
After many practical years in public service as a municipal attorney, I look forward to giving Patch readers an insider's view of local government. I also can't wait to learn more about this city I live in, as I write about what makes Napa a community that's far richer and deeper than its reputation as a tourist destination.
